centos7和centos stream9 哪个好用?

选择CentOS 7还是CentOS Stream 9,取决于具体需求和使用场景。如果追求稳定性和长期支持,CentOS 7是更好的选择;而如果需要最新功能和技术支持,并能接受一定的变动性,则CentOS Stream 9更适合。CentOS 7适合保守型用户,CentOS Stream 9适合创新型用户。

首先,CentOS 7作为RHEL 7的社区版本,发布于2014年,尽管其生命周期即将结束(EOL为2024年6月),但它在稳定性、兼容性和生态系统支持方面表现出色。许多企业依赖其成熟的架构运行关键业务,尤其是在X_X、制造等领域。对于那些希望避免频繁升级或需要长期维护的环境来说,CentOS 7提供了可靠的选择。

相比之下,CentOS Stream 9定位为RHEL的滚动更新版本,旨在提供一个更接近上游开发的平台。它始终领先于下一个正式版RHEL,因此能够快速获得新特性和改进。这种特性使得CentOS Stream 9成为开发者测试新技术、参与开源贡献的理想环境。然而,由于其不断变化的性质,CentOS Stream 9可能不适合生产环境,特别是在对稳定性要求极高的场景中。

从技术支持角度来看,CentOS Stream 9得到了Red Hat的官方推动,意味着它可以更好地与未来的RHEL版本对接。这为计划迁移到RHEL的企业提供了平滑过渡路径。但需要注意的是,CentOS Stream 9的文档和支持资源相对较少,用户可能需要更多时间去适应和解决问题。

综合来看,如果你所在的组织注重稳定性、成熟度以及较低的风险,那么CentOS 7依然是不错的选择,尽管需要考虑即将到来的支持终止问题。而如果你倾向于拥抱新技术,愿意承担一定的不确定性,并且希望参与到开源社区的前沿开发中,那么CentOS Stream 9将是一个更具吸引力的选项。最终选择应基于项目的实际需求、团队的技术能力以及对风险的容忍度。